How to add a confidential watermark to a PDF
- 1
Add your PDF
Drop in the document you want to mark.
- 2
Type the label
Enter CONFIDENTIAL, DRAFT, COPY or your own text, and set the angle and opacity.
- 3
Apply and download
Save the stamped PDF, produced on your device.
Why mark confidential files locally
A document you need to mark CONFIDENTIAL is, by definition, sensitive. Stamping it in the browser means it is never uploaded to a watermarking service to do so.
